Принтер – это устройство для вывода на печать цифровых данных. На сегодняшний день практически каждый имеет такой аппарат дома. Различают множество разнообразных моделей. Делят их как по принципу печати (лазерные, струйные, матричные), так и по функциональности (фотопечать, поддержка различных форматов, предварительная обработка, двусторонняя печать).
Каким бы современным не был ваш аппарат, каждый может столкнуться с проблемами. Многие из них можно решить самостоятельно, не обращаясь в службу поддержки, в особенности, если ошибка программного характера.
Принтер выдает ошибку
Есть несколько причин возникновения ошибок, связанных с принтером или печатью, их можно разделить на две категории.
Первая – программные:
- каждый современный принтер имеет специальную программу, кроме драйвера, облегчающую работу с ним. Иногда, если ПО установлено неправильно или удалено, вывод на печать не возможен, даже если сам драйвер остался. В таком случае при попытке отправки на печать одного или нескольких файлов можно увидеть системное сообщение;
- кроме того, программа может быть повреждена вирусами. Если ваш компьютер был заражен, и ошибка появилась после его лечения, необходимо переустановить ПО;
- также, с устройством может возникнуть проблема, связанная с конфликтом драйверов. Чаще всего это случается с несколькими принтерами, подключенными к одному компьютеру, или при работе со многими аппаратами через локальную сеть.
Вторая причина возникновения ошибок – аппаратные, которые связаны непосредственно с самим устройством, как например:
- принтер периодически выключается или выдает ошибку, что может работать быстрее (проблема может быть вызвана USB портом, соединяющим шнуром или драйвером);
- если картридж плохо вставлен, или соединяющий чип запачкан тонером или чернилами, устройство выдаст сообщение, связанное с заменой картриджа;
- также ошибки возникают в случае, если бумага замялась или закончилась;
- самое распространенное сообщение от аппарата, – «чернила или тонер заканчиваются».
На самом деле системных сообщений от современного принтера намного больше. Но все, так или иначе, связаны с заправкой/заменой картриджа или застрявшей бумагой, а также перегревом устройства.
Большинство проблем с неработающим картриджем возникает после его заправки, поскольку многие из них имеют защиту от производителя в виде специальных счетчиков и датчиков.
Проверка настроек ОС и устройства
Если вы столкнулись с тем, что устройство не выводит на экран никаких сообщений, и при отправке файла на печать ничего не происходит, то прежде чем обращаться в сервисный центр с вопросом: «что делать принтер перестал печатать, проверьте настройки подключения аппарата, а также операционой системы.
Чтобы это сделать первым делом следует проверить, правильно ли подключено устройство к компьютеру, и видит ли его операционная система.
Для этого следует:
- открыть диспетчер задач и найти необходимое устройство;
- оно должно быть в списке и соответствовать наименованию вашего аппарата;
- напротив него не должно быть обозначений ошибочного подключения, конфликта или отключения (желтый восклицательный знак или красный крест).
Теперь нужно проверить, правильность настроек самого аппарата.
В случае если печать не начинается, проблем может быть несколько:
- неправильно указан порт подключения;
- сменился адрес или имя компьютера, к которому подключен сетевой принтер;
- не работает устройство, которое является связующим для подключения по сети (роутер, маршрутизатор, компьютер);
- неверно выбран принтер, как устройство по умолчанию;
- в настройках аппарата стоит запрет на вывод определенного типа данных.
Для проверки этих данных необходимо обратиться к «Панели управления» и выбрать пункт «Устройства и принтеры». Тут можно изменить устройство для печати, выбранное по умолчанию (правой кнопкой мыши вызвав меню и активировав соответствующую галочку). В свойствах аппарата – проверить правильность настройки.
Если подключение к сетевому аппарату невозможно, лучше обратиться за помощью к пользователю удаленного компьютера или сетевому администратору.
Установлен ли драйвер?
При первичном подключении любого устройства к компьютеру необходима установка драйверов. В случае с принтерами лучше устанавливать не только драйвер, но и программу для работы с устройством. ПО практически всегда поставляется на диске вместе с аппаратом и также содержит инструкцию на нескольких языках.
Изредка в дорогих моделях программное обеспечение предоставляется на USB-флешке. Чтобы проверить, правильно ли установлен драйвер, необходимо зайти в «Диспетчер устройств» операционной системы Windows.
Для этого следует:
- левой кнопкой мыши нажать на «Мой компьютер» на рабочем столе или «Компьютер» в меню «Пуск» и вызвать «Свойства»;
- в меню слева выбрать «Диспетчер…»;
- проверить перечень на наличие вашего устройства.
Аппарат должен находиться в категории «Принтеры и сканеры». Его название должно соответствовать точно или приблизительно названию вашего устройства (в случае если драйвер универсален, или программно-аппаратная часть не изменялась с прошлой модели).
Например, у вас модель Canon Pixma MP 280, в диспетчере задач может отображаться как Canon Pixma MP 200 или MP 2.
Видео: Не печатает принтер
Занята очередь печати
Если вы уверены, что принтер работает но не печатает, необходимо проверить, не занята ли очередь печати. Большинство современных устройств с полностью установленным программным обеспечением сами выводят на экран подобную ошибку. Однако это не всегда происходит.
В таком случае нужно самому проверять очередь на печать. Сделать это можно, вызвав программу драйвера из трея (значок возле часов). Однако этот способ не всегда подходит для тех, кто пользуется аппаратом по сети.
Наиболее часто с проблемой очереди печати сталкиваются пользователи обширных сетей при работе с общим принтером. В таком случае одно задание может состоять из множества частей. Например, если оно очень большое, программа могла сама поделить его для того, чтобы не перегружать внутреннюю память устройства.
Кроме того, корпоративная практика показывает, что очень часто встречаются случаи, когда одно задание не завершилось полностью из-за ошибок (закончилась или замялась бумага, перегрелся принтер), и было послано еще одно и еще.
В зависимости от модели аппарат может не обращать внимания на недоработанные задания и продолжать работать, пока его память полностью не забьется подобными фрагментами. Или же сразу не давать продолжить работу.
Выхода может быть два:
- проверить очередь печати и очистить её на том компьютере, к которому подключен принтер;
- некоторые аппараты требуют физического воздействия, то есть квитирования ошибок и удаления очереди печати кнопками непосредственно на нём.
Что делать, если принтер не печатает после заправки картриджа
Пользователи, которые пробовали сами произвести заправку картриджа, его очистку, или отмачивание в специальном растворе, нередко сталкиваются с такой проблемой: принтер перестал печатать, что делать теперь?
Заправка картриджа – это сложная операция, содержащая множество нюансов, которые пользователи не учитывают, поэтому потом обращаются в сервисный центр с более серьезными проблемами.
Всё дело в том, что каждое устройство требует индивидуального подхода, когда речь идет о заправке. Первым делом необходимо узнать о том, не снабжен ли картридж специальными защитами и чипами, почитать, не стоит ли на нем счетчик страниц или другая хитроумная опция производителей.
Кроме того, заправляя картридж самостоятельно, очень важно следить, чтобы не «завоздушить» систему подачи чернил в случае со струйными принтерами. А на лазерном устройстве – не запачкать, не поцарапать барабан или не сбить пружину, фиксирующую шестеренки.
В любом случае, если после перезаправки принтер работает, но не печатает, нужно обратиться к профессионалам, в мастерскую, чтобы не испортить его окончательно. Цены на картриджи иногда составляют половину стоимости всего устройства, так что следует быть очень осторожным при заправке.
Иногда бывают случаи высыхания картриджей с чернилами. Поэтому после перезаправки обязательно напечатайте несколько страниц для проверки. Если же это не дало результатов, картридж требует отмачивания в специальном растворе.
Большинство проблем с принтером возникает из-за программных ошибок, но с ними легко разобраться самостоятельно, не обращаясь в компьютерную мастерскую. В случае если ошибки не устраняются, следует обратиться к специалисту.
Когда требуется перезаправка картриджа, необходимо внимательно изучить всю информацию и четко следовать инструкциям, а для принтеров со струйной печатью вообще лучше установить специальную систему подачи чернил. Благодаря этому, можно избежать большинства проблем.
( 2 оценки, среднее 2 из 5 )
Я получил эту ошибку «Служба печати не найдена», когда пытаюсь выполнить эти коды.
MessageFormat header = new MessageFormat("Report Print");
MessageFormat footer = new MessageFormat("Page{0,number,integer}");
try {
this.tblSearch.print(JTable.PrintMode.NORMAL, header, footer);
} catch (PrinterException ex) {
System.err.format("Cannot print %s%n", ex.getMessage());
}
Я хочу изучить метод печати Jtable в настольном приложении Java, но я продолжаю получать эту ошибку. Есть ли способ исправить это? или самый простой способ распечатать данные Jtable? Большое спасибо!
0 ответы
Не тот ответ, который вы ищете? Просмотрите другие вопросы с метками
java
swing
printing
jtable
printers
or задайте свой вопрос.
Автор | Сообщение |
---|---|
Заголовок сообщения: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 5:46 pm |
|
|
имеем: Код: FreeBSD freebsd 10.2-RELEASE FreeBSD 10.2-RELEASE #0: Fri Mar 25 20:55:15 EET 2016 radist@freebsd:/usr/src/sys/i386/compile/FREEBSD.23.03.16 i386 принтер: Код: # dmesg | grep Sam установленные приложения: Код: # pkg info | grep cups имеем слитый с опенпринта Код: /usr/share/cups/model/samsung.ppd правила под принтер: Код: # cat /etc/devfs.conf | grep lp cups установлен, настроен и запущен: Код: # ps aux | grep cups конфиги: Код: # cat /usr/local/etc/cups/printers.conf Код: в cupsd.conf изменено только это: LogLevel debug # Only listen for connections from the local machine. на странице ip:631 не видит его и : Код: # lpq но: Код: # lpstat -p на странице cups: Цитата: samsung samsung Samsung ML-1210 Foomatic/gdi (recommended) ожидает — «Принтер подключен.» Код: # cat /usr/local/etc/printcap в /etc/printcap ничего нет. установил по новой принтер взяв на этот раз дрова от cups Код: # lpr -P printer ~/cups.txt в очереди висит, но не печатает…. как тут быть? |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 7:28 pm |
|
Переключите принтер на USB. |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 7:45 pm |
|
так он и воткнут через usb шнурок. Код: Подключение: usb:/dev/ulpt0 |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 8:01 pm |
|
изменил на usb:/dev/unlpt0 тот же результат, шумит но не печатает.. |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 8:41 pm |
|
Виноват. фух, настроил.. пошел теперь его по сети шарить… надеюсь тут без глюков… |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 9:49 pm |
|
кто ставил такой принтер, чего копивароть надо в папку print$W32X86 Код: cupsaddsmb -U root -H localhost -a -v или Код: smbclient -H //localhost/print$ -Uroot -c ‘mkdir W32X86;put /var/spool/cups/tmp/470334eed261d W32X86/hp2420_y3.ppd;put /usr/local/share/cups/drivers/ps5ui.dll W32X86/ps5ui.dll;put /usr/local/share/cups/drivers/pscript.hlp W32X86/pscript.hlp;put /usr/local/share/cups/drivers/pscript.ntf W32X86/pscript.ntf;put /usr/local/share/cups/drivers/pscript5.dll W32X86/pscript5.dll’ первая пишет: Код: # cupsaddsmb -U radist -H localhost -a -v а вторая для принтеров hp… подобных файлов нема на виндовой машине. |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 11:06 pm |
|
Вы куда-то в дебри полезли. |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 11:18 pm |
|
если добавить притер как http://ip:631/printers/print то печатает. у меня у самого лежал мертвый, да вот вчера достались запчасти на него аж два таких принтера, из трех собрал один, все работает на хр, на бсд работает через http… |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 11:35 pm |
|
А вы Самбе «рассказали», что принтер есть? |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 27 мар, 2016 11:50 pm |
|
не, я понимаю, что я дурак, но не настолько же… Код: [global] принтер и папка для настроек Код: [printers] [print$] на время установки дров: Код: # ls -l | grep dri версия: Код: # smbd -V при заходе на шару \freebsd Код: # cat /usr/local/etc/printcap и один каталог «принтеры и факсы» при заходе в который пусто, можно только установить принтер. |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:16 am |
|
Цитата: «у вас недостаночно привелегий для установки дров на принтер \freebsd. хотите выполнить программу от другого пользователя» Судя по всему прав действительно не хватает, |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:20 am |
|
права на /usr/local/share/cups/drivers я и показывал выше постом… сделал: |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:21 am |
|
перезапутил sambacupsdevd — не помогло. |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:37 am |
|
Если пишет: Цитата: у вас недостаночно привелегий для установки дров на принтер \freebsd. что-то с правами доступа. |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:42 am |
|
это в момент попытки загрузки дров на самбу
в логах samba пусто, только отчет о перезапуске |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:49 am |
|
ankor писал(а): Попробуйте nobody:nobody на папки на какие? если там где дрова должны лежать — сделано давно. Код: radist@freebsd:/usr/local/share/cups# ls -l | grep dri на спуллер тоже стоит: Код: radist@freebsd:/var/spool# ls -l и все толку все равно нет. |
Вернуться к началу |
|
ankor |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 28 мар, 2016 12:50 am |
|
Я уже комп выключил с смартфона набираю, |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вт 29 мар, 2016 12:32 am |
|
настроить не смог… теперь уже до следующих выходных… эти выходные накрылись сдачей огп и физо…. |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Вс 17 апр, 2016 11:13 pm |
|
в общем закончил работать, теперь домой пришел…. такое дело… 1. не печатает на win 7(хотя если напрямую подключить, то печатает(настроил более-менее с бубном)), на хр и планшете все печатает. 2. samba все также отфутболивает…. Код: ServerAlias freebsd /usr/local/etc/smb4.conf Код: [global] [printers] [print$] /usr/local/etc/printcap Код: # This file was automatically generated by cupsd(8) from the ls -l /var/spool/ Код: total 40 ls -l /usr/local/share/cups/drivers Код: total 28 smbd -V Код: Version 4.3.3 cat /etc/devfs.conf | grep lp Код: own ulpt0 root:cups cat /etc/devfs.rules Код: [system=10] cat /etc/rc.conf | grep devf Код: devfs_system_ruleset=»system» cat /usr/local/etc/cups/printers.conf Код: # Printer configuration file for CUPS v2.0.3 если заходить на http://ip:631/printers/ и выбрать тестовую страницу с win 7 то печатает. лог ошибок: Цитата: D [17/Apr/2016:21:09:45 +0200] [Client 49] Accepted from 192.168.7.9:63033 (IPv4) ipp://localhost/ D [17/Apr/2016:21:09:45 +0200] Get-Subscriptions client-error-not-found: ааОаДаПаИбаКаИ аНаЕ аНаАаЙаДаЕаНб. ipp://localhost/ ) from localhost отчет о печати(то что жирным выделено, было распечатано): Цитата: printer-33 Неизвестное Приостановлено пользователем 36k Неизвестно Завершено printer-32 Test Page anonymous 1k Неизвестно Завершено printer-31 Неизвестное Приостановлено пользователем 1100k 1 Завершено printer-30 Неизвестное Приостановлено пользователем 1100k 1 Завершено printer-29 Неизвестное Приостановлено пользователем 113k 1 Завершено printer-28 Test Page anonymous 1k Неизвестно Завершено |
Вернуться к началу |
|
Серый_Ветер |
Заголовок сообщения: Re: cups видит принтер, но не печатает. Добавлено: Пн 18 апр, 2016 12:36 am |
|
такс… в логах самбы и цупса было пусто, включил all.log Цитата: Apr 17 22:21:33 freebsd smbd[1326]: [2016/04/17 22:21:33.438030, 0] ../source3/printing/print_cups.c:1180(cups_queue_get) ipp://localhost/printers/print$ — client-error-not-found ipp://localhost/printers/print$ — client-error-not-found |
Вернуться к началу |
|
Кто сейчас на конференции |
Зарегистрированные пользователи: Bing [Bot], Google [Bot] |
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ения |